Karl Bodmer, 1809-1893

Two Deer in Woods

Medium: Pen and brown ink, brush and wash, black crayon, and graphite over salted paper print (photographic positive of wash drawing) on cream, medium-thin, smooth, wove paper mounted on brown
Dimensions: Sheet: 235 x 177 mm.; mount: 280 x 217 mm.
Date: n.d.
Category: animal
Subject: Deer
Inscriptions and Markings: RECTO: LL, graphite, 'Dessin original de Bodmer'. VERSO: LC, blue ink, 'M.I. LUCAS COLLECTION' stamp; UL, graphite, '14' in circle
Exhibition History: Baltimore Museum of Art, 'The George A. Lucas Collection of the Maryland Institute', Oct. 12-Nov. 21, 1965, p. 65, no. 320.
Provenance: BMA by purchase, 1996; The Maryland Institute, College of Art, 1911; Henry Walters (1848-1931), Baltimore, 1909; George A. Lucas (1824-1909), Paris.
Collection: The Baltimore Museum of Art
Credit Line: The Baltimore Museum of Art: The George A. Lucas Collection, purchased with funds from the State of Maryland, Laurence and Stella Bendann Fund, and contributions from individuals, foundations, and corporations throughout the Baltimore community
Object Number: BMA 1996.48.7181
